摘要
For an integral process, disturbances during the identification test of open-loop identification will lead to some uncertain effect. In order to overcome such a problem, a closed-loop frequency domain identification method was presented, which is consisted of two parts. 1. Two-channel Relay Feedback Test (TRFT) can be used to extract the multi-point frequency characteristics of integral process in the closed loop and avoid the uncertainty resulted from the open-loop identification test. 2. A frequency-domain identification algorithm is developed to estimate the time-delay transfer function model of integral process. The simulation shows the effectiveness and verifies the presented method. This method can be combined with the controller design strategies of integral process and improve the control quality.
